The Senior Process Engineer will lead a team of of technicians support in a fast-paced, automated Pen Needle. They will own process performance, driving improvements in quality, uptime and efficiency Responsibilities:
  • Lead a team of engineers and/or technicians to provide direct support to the production and maintenance teams to resolve daily issues and assist with troubleshooting.
  • Champion a data-driven approach to investigate and resolve process issues. Drive structured problem-solving with the technicians.
  • Carry out frequent reviews of the preventative maintenance schedules to ensure that they are effective at mitigating equipment failure and improving uptime.
  • Work closely with material suppliers to match machine and process capability, and ensure controls are robust throughout the value chain to maintain high levels of process stability and equipment uptime.
  • Work closely with the development team on new equipment or processes to establish robust process windows and effective handover to production.
  • Lead QN, Customer Complaint and CAPA investigations.
  • Responsible for the change control process in the assigned area and ensuring that appropriate documentation and approvals are followed.
  • Lead the training and development of technicians in the assigned process engineering area.
  • Ensure that associates are working in a safe manner and that existing and new tasks are risk assessed.
  • Ensure that all group activities are fully compliant with the Business Quality Policy
  • Carry out performance reviews, set objectives, and follow the absence management process for direct reports.
  • Any other reasonable duties which may be required by management from time to time.
Education and Experience
  • Bachelors Degree in Engineering
  • At least 10 years process engineering experience with people management.
  • Strong data analysis skills and experience applying Six Sigma or equivalent structured problem-solving approaches
  • Knowledge of Lean techniques: Standard Work, TPM
  • Familiarity with equipment validation and documentation within a regulated industry is advantageous.
